Cheesy Pot<strong>at</strong>oes on the Grill <br />
INGREDIENTS:<br />
4 slices Bacon<br />
3 large Baking Pot<strong>at</strong>oes<br />
1 large Onion, sliced<br />
1 cup processed Cheese, cubed<br />
1/2 tsp. Salt<br />
1/4 tsp. Black Pepper<br />
1/2 tsp. dried Parsley<br />
2 Tbs. Butter or Margarine<br />
1 Tbs. Bacon Drippings<br />
DIRECTIONS: In a heavy skillet over medium-high he<strong>at</strong>, fry the bacon until<br />
crisp, reserving one tablespoon of the drippings. Drain the bacon on a paper<br />
towel and crumble when it’s cool enough to handle. Set aside.<br />
Peel and slice the pot<strong>at</strong>oes, placing them on a 9-inch by 13-inch double-layer<br />
of aluminum foil as you go. Separ<strong>at</strong>e the sliced onion into rings, and layer them<br />
over the pot<strong>at</strong>o slices. Add the crumbled bacon bits, cheese, salt, pepper and<br />
parsley. Dot the pot<strong>at</strong>oes with butter or margarine, and drizzle the bacon f<strong>at</strong><br />
over the top of the mixture.<br />
Wrap the foil loosely around the pot<strong>at</strong>oes, but make sure the ends are well<br />
sealed. Cook on the grill about 4 inches from the hot coals for about an hour,<br />
or until tender. Remember to turn the package often to keep the pot<strong>at</strong>oes<br />
from burning. Serve warm from the grill. www.razzledazzlerecipes.com/<br />

WHAT’S THAT<br />
NET ON MY<br />
TREE TRUNK?<br />
By Deborah Birge, Fort<br />
Bend County Master<br />
Gardener<br />
If you see a net over<br />
your tree trunk, you’re<br />
the lucky winner of<br />
the Bark Lice Lottery!<br />
Bark lice are small,<br />
soft-bodied insects<br />
th<strong>at</strong> live on hardwood<br />
trees, especially Live<br />
Oaks and sometimes<br />
on Pecans. Their<br />
webbing appears in<br />
midsummer and can<br />
cover a tree trunk and<br />
large branches very<br />
quickly. But don’t be<br />
alarmed - bark lice<br />
are a gre<strong>at</strong> clean-up crew feeding on fungi, bacteria, dead insects and<br />
lichens!<br />
Although some people think they’re unsightly, bark lice are highly<br />
beneficial and should be left alone. With the first fall frosts, they’ll begin<br />
to decline, along with their web.<br />

GARDEN TIPS FOR JUNE<br />
Lawns: Apply iron sulf<strong>at</strong>e or chelete to St. Augustine grass lawns.<br />
• Mow St. Augustine to a 2-inch height now to protect roots from the sun.<br />
Never cut off more than a third of the leaf.<br />
• Continue tre<strong>at</strong>ment of lawns for chinch bug. As the temper<strong>at</strong>ure hits 80<br />
degrees, chinch bugs begin to reproduce in the hottest and driest part<br />
of the lawn, usually next to cement. Use diazinon or dursban granules.<br />
Flowers: Overw<strong>at</strong>ered hibiscus, purslane and bougainvillea won’t bloom.<br />
• Keep flowers pinched off of coleus and caladiums to encourage more of<br />
the beautiful foliage.<br />
• Plants to set: Acalpha, Ager<strong>at</strong>um, Altern<strong>at</strong>hera, Aspidistra, Artemisia,<br />
Balsam, Begonia, Chrysanthemum, Cockscomb, Coleus, Croton, Dusty<br />
Miller, Feverfew, Gaillardia, Geranium, Marigold, Petunia, Pinks, Portulaca,<br />
Salvia-red, Shrimp Plant, Torenia, Verbena and Vinca.<br />
Vegetables: A strong blast of w<strong>at</strong>er in the morning rids plants of most<br />
bugs for the rest of the day.<br />
• Vegetables to plant: Cantaloupe, Sweet Corn, Cucumber, Eggplant sets,<br />
Okra, Black Peas, Pepper Sets, Summer Squash and Sweet Pot<strong>at</strong>o.<br />
Shrubs: W<strong>at</strong>ch Camellias and Azaleas, they’re setting their blooms now<br />
for next season. So give them a good mulch and plenty of w<strong>at</strong>er. Mulch<br />
well with oak leaves and/or pine needles to keep soil acidic. Benefits of<br />
Mulching: Mulching (organic or inorganic) is a layer of m<strong>at</strong>erial on the<br />
surface of the soil around the plant. Mulches conserve w<strong>at</strong>er by reducing<br />
evapor<strong>at</strong>ion, insul<strong>at</strong>es the soil and protects it from the drying wind and<br />
hot sun. Mulches break the force of rain and irrig<strong>at</strong>ion w<strong>at</strong>er and tend to<br />
prevent erosion, soil compaction, and crusting. Lastly, a 2-3 inch layer of<br />
mulch will almost elimin<strong>at</strong>e weed problems.<br />

JUNE IS NATIONAL CAMPING MONTH<br />
N<strong>at</strong>ional Camping Month in <strong>June</strong> is an excellent time to pack up your gear and experience n<strong>at</strong>ure. Whether<br />
you like roughing it or prefer to have a few modern conveniences when heading out to the trail, it’s<br />
important to keep a few things in mind:<br />
1. Make sure you have plenty of fresh w<strong>at</strong>er or a fresh w<strong>at</strong>er source.<br />
2. Take a first aid kit and th<strong>at</strong> it is stocked.<br />
3. Pack w<strong>at</strong>erproof m<strong>at</strong>ches.<br />
4. Take non-perishable food such as granola bars, jerky, peanut butter, chocol<strong>at</strong>e bars and dried fruits,<br />
especially if you are not taking a cooler.<br />
5. Pack fruits, vegetables and me<strong>at</strong>s separ<strong>at</strong>ely and keep chilled in a cooler.<br />
6. Include sunblock, even for cloudy days.<br />
7. Rain gear, jackets and blankets are necessary for cooler we<strong>at</strong>her.<br />
Around the country, there are a variety of campsites available. The more modern campsite includes showers<br />
and recre<strong>at</strong>ional facilities. These often include w<strong>at</strong>er hookups and parking pads for RVs and campers and<br />
cabins to rent as well as more primitive sites with no electrical hookups designed for tent usage. Other<br />
parks only allow primitive camping and require everything you pack into the park to be packed out. So,<br />
seriously consider your needs if you are hiking into the park for your stay. These are not for the glampers.<br />
G<strong>at</strong>her family and friends, don’t forget the s’mores supply and go camping! N<strong>at</strong>ure is calling and there are<br />
so many ways to enjoy a weekend or even more camping. N<strong>at</strong>ional Camping Month has been observed<br />
since the 1970s. Source: https://n<strong>at</strong>ionaldaycalendar.com<br />
